Basic beginner questions concerning smart contracts and dApp front-end code organization
To help getting started easier I am looking into some boilerplate starter kits such as https://github.com/paulrberg/solidity-template etc. Basic question, but what is the best practice in terms of organizing your smart contract dev stuff such as .sol files, hardhat, solhint, solcover, etc. with your front-end (website) dApp code? Do you keep everything in one repository? Do you keep them separated? The front-end part (let's say Sveltekit for example) and ethers.js need the ABI json right? When you deploy your front-end website and are keeping everything in one repo, should you exclude your contract files from the build? I suppose the JS framework will already exclude folders like /contracts that are in the root from the build.
